1| Increased physical health

First and foremost, getting your home under control will provide a platform for better physical health. A clean home will be less prone to mould or other bacteria that could cause flu and viral infections. Deep cleaning the home should be followed by regular maintenance to stay on top of grime or dust particles that can become a health threat. As soon as you embrace the winning habits, it should put you in the right frame of mind for further life upgrades.

Having more free space also allows you to consider home exercise.

2| Improved mental wellness

Physical health and mental health are closely linked. Furthermore, less cluttered surroundings encourage a calmer and more relaxed mindset. Whether it’s selling unwanted goods, putting seasonal clothes and assets in storage, or choosing a minimalist design is up to you. Either way, you should find that the benefits are instantly noticeable. If nothing else, it removes the stress of knowing that your property requires urgent attention.

The mental health rewards should be enjoyed by your entire family.

3| Financial savings

When the home is unorganised, it will be a source of financial waste. Hoarding items can be problematic, as can overcrowding the space with items you do not need. Crucially, you will find it harder to identify problems when the space is cluttered and unkempt. From knowing when to repair faulty appliances to choosing the right time for window upgrades, good organisation is key. An organised person should also find that they pay their bills on time.

If financial savings don’t incentivise you, perhaps nothing will.

5| Time savings

There is nothing more frustrating than constantly searching for misplaced items. Those distractions can stand between you and enjoying your free time. An organised home is one where you have designated spaces for all products. Clothes, electronics, and accessories that may be needed on days out should be kept in practical locations. Aside from removing the stress of searching for them, it delivers an extra layer of protection.

With more free time available, your happiness levels are set to soar.
